Uniform Stabilizability of Parameter-Dependent Systems with State and Control Delays by Smooth-Gain Controls

Abstract: Abstract A linear time-invariant system with multiple point-wise and distributed delays in state and control is considered. The feature of the system is that its coefficients depend on a parameter, varying in some finite closed interval. An exponential stabilizability of this system by a memory-less state-feedback control with a parameter-dependent gain is studied. Using the linear matrix inequality approach, sufficient conditions for such a stabilizability with a smooth gain in the control are derived. An illustrative example is presented.
